Crafting Digital Experiences: The Role of a Web Designer

A web designer builds the visual landscape of the online world. They are the architects of user interfaces, interpreting complex information into intuitive and engaging experiences. Through a keen understanding of design principles, typography, color theory, and user behavior, they produce websites that are not only aesthetically pleasing but also functional.

A skilled web designer collaborates with developers and content creators to ensure a seamless synthesis of elements. They keep abreast on the latest design trends and technologies, constantly pushing the boundaries of what's possible in digital platforms.

Ultimately, a web designer's objective is to craft digital experiences that are both memorable and impactful. They facilitate users to navigate the online world with ease, providing them with valuable content in an accessible and engaging manner.

Coding Languages: The Building Blocks of Software

Programming languages are the essential instruments used to create software applications. They provide a formal way for programmers to translate their ideas into executable code that computers can understand. Just as dialects allow humans to communicate, programming languages enable us to command computers to execute specific functions.

From the simplest applications to the most complex systems, every piece of software relies on a foundation built with programming languages. Selecting the right language relies the distinct needs of the project, taking into account factors such as speed, scalability, and developer familiarity.
